====== Week 1 ====== ~~NOTOC~~ * Introductions * Course overview (syllabus) ===== Lecture Notes ===== * Lecture notes: {{courses:cs377-201301:cs377-s13-lect01.pdf|PDF}} * A familiar problem: findMax * Ben-Ari slides: {{courses:cs377-201301:slides.pdf|PDF}} ===== Assignments ===== * First programming assignment: * implement 3 versions of findMax in C * use the Vim editor to type in your program (see sidebar for Vim resources) * {{courses:cs377-201301:assign-1.pdf|PDF}} * due: next Wed, Jan 30 * Read for next class: * [[http://queue.acm.org/detail.cfm?id=1095421|Software and the Concurrency Revolution]] (ACM Queue, 3(7), Sep. 2005) * written summary due next class: Mon, Jan 28 * Ben-Ari Text: * Chapters 1 and 2 for next wee